Hawaii was the most recent of the fifty U.S. states (August 21, 1959), and the only U.S. state made up entirely of islands. It was the northernmost island group in Polynesia, occupying most of an archipelago in the central Pacific Ocean, southwest of the continental United States, southeast of Japan, and northeast of Australia.

Hawaii’s diverse natural scenery, warm tropical climate, an abundance of public beaches, oceanic surrounding, and active volcanoes made it a popular destination for tourists, surfers, biologists, and volcanologists alike. Due to its mid-Pacific location, Hawaii had many North American and Asian influences along with its own vibrant native culture. Its capital was Honolulu on the island of Oahu.

21st Century[]

During the 2012 Apocalypse, Hawaii was hit by earthquakes of unprecedented strength and then the Hawaiian Hotspot erupted, resulting the whole state of Hawaii to be engulfed entirely of lava.

The state was going to be the fuel stop for the Antonov 500, piloted by Sasha and Gordon, which the Curtis family, Karpov family, as well as Tamara and her dog Cesar were aboard in. As the plane neared closer to the state, the pilots saw red-colored clouds, which surprises Gordon, who invited Jackson and Yuri to the cockpit for a look, which they accept while their families and Tamara remain seated in the main cargo deck. In the cockpit, after the plane clears the clouds, the four men watch in horror as Hawaii is obliterated by major volcanic eruptions and lava flows which destroyed entire cities and regions on the island as the skyscrapers were on fire with few collapsing. It is logical to assume that the state’s entire population had been killed. Therefore, they lost the chance of refueling the plane and were forced to make a water landing somewhere in the South China Sea because the Antonov 500's landing gear was lost and broken in Las Vegas. The ruins of Hawaii and the Hawaiian Islands were later swept by a mega-tsunami during the Worldwide Flooding.
